admin 管理员组

文章数量: 1184232


2024年3月12日发(作者:易语言语法)

inner join执行原理

Inner Join 执行原理及其在实际应用中的优势

Inner Join 是在 SQL 语言中最常见的连接(Join)操作之一,该操作

可以将两个或多个表根据相同的键值进行匹配,并将符合条件的行合

并在一起。Inner Join 操作的执行原理如下:

1. 从两个数据表中选择需要连接的字段;

2. 将这些字段组合成 key-value 键值对;

3. 对于两个表中相同的键值,将它们对应的行合并起来;

4. 返回新的表,其中包含符合连接条件的行。

Inner Join 的实现过程可以使用迭代或哈希表等算法解决,不同的算

法对于数据规模和数据类型的不同有不同的适用性。

Inner Join 操作在实际的应用场景中广泛应用。例如,一个电商网站

可能需要将用户购物车中的商品信息和商品库存信息进行 Inner Join,

以保证在下单时库存充足;又例如,一个金融公司需要将客户信息和

客户持有的金融资产信息进行 Inner Join,以更好地理解客户需求并

提供更好的服务。

Inner Join 技术具有以下优势:

1. Inner Join 可以将多个数据表中的有关信息整合起来,避免数据冗

余,提高数据的管理效率;

2. Inner Join 可以简化查询语句,减少查询时间,提高查询效率;

3. Inner Join 可以满足多种不同的数据管理需求,对各种业务场景都

有很好的适用性。

总之,Inner Join 技术是 SQL 数据管理中最基本的技术之一,它可以

帮助我们在复杂的业务场景中更好地管理数据,提高数据利用效率。

在实际应用中,合理使用 Inner Join 技术能够极大地提高数据管理的

效率和灵活性,从而为企业的发展带来不小的帮助。


本文标签: 信息 数据 需要 查询 提高